Projection: Why the People Who Annoy You Are Your Greatest Teachers

Think of someone who irritates you. Not a little — a lot. Got them? Good. Hold onto that person, because by the end of this episode they're not going to annoy you quite the same way.
This week Ashley goes deep on one of the most powerful concepts in shadow work: projection. That sneaky psychological move where the traits you've buried in yourself show up in other people and make you absolutely furious — without you ever realizing why. She breaks down how to spot it, what it's actually telling you, and the important line between a real reaction and a shadow reaction.
Fair warning: this one might make you look at your most annoying people very differently.
In this episode:
- What projection actually is and why every single person does it
- The difference between a mild dislike and a full-blown triggered reaction
- Three common projection patterns — suppressed traits, denied desires, and harsh judgment
- Why the people you judge the most harshly are actually your best mirrors
- The dangerous side of projection work — and when NOT to use it on yourself
- How to tell the difference between a real boundary violation and a shadow trigger
- A simple five-step projection audit you can do on your own
- The reframe that changes everything: that person didn't just annoy you — they gave you a map to what your soul is actually craving
